Newest Stryker brigade gets official send-off to Iraq

Mar-13-2007 » Filed Under: 4/2 SBCT

By Keith Eldridge, KOMO 4 News (Includes Video)

FORT LEWIS - The newest Stryker brigade is heading to Iraq a month earlier than expected at the request of the president. Monday was the official send-off for the troops.

It's a brand new unit and they're going to handling a lot of firsts: first to field the new Stryker mobile gun system and first to use the high-tech Land Warrior system.

Some of these Stryker soldiers are veterans, having been to Iraq several times. Others will be seeing their first action. But now they're all melded into one unit, the 4th Stryker Brigade.

The brigade wasn't supposed to leave for another month. But President Bush ordered them up early as part of his troop surge in Iraq. So they intensified their training.

"I tell you, I am totally confident of going and being able to execute any mission they give us," said Brigade commander Col. Jon Lehr.

They'll be the first to operate all 10 options that come with the Stryker, including the mobile gun system.

They'll also be the first to take the Land Warrior high tech communication system into combat. The display screen in their helmets keeps track of everyone’s location.

And they'll also be the first to bring 100 soldiers who've gone through months of language classes so they can mingle with the Iraqis.

But what it all comes down to is people, the soldiers and their families. [...]
